Derivative Strategies
Derivative strategies involve using financial instruments, such as futures, options, and swaps, to hedge against market risks or to speculate for profit.
Equity Investments
Investments in stocks or shares, representing partial ownership in a company and entitling the investor to a share of the entity's profits.
Annual Management Fee
A fee paid to investment managers for managing funds, usually calculated as a percentage of assets under management.
Incentive Returns
Rewards or earnings generated from an investment or project, over and above the initial investment, designed to motivate and reward investors.
